Robotics and programming are certainly the future and the 21st century STEM student is better equipped to advance this technology than any other previous generations that preceded them.  They were born with cell phones, iPads, smart toys, and many other technologies that require coding and programming.  However, the 21st-century students lack the understanding of how to fabricate such technologies on a basic level.  Therefore, this course is designed to teach students basic electrical and electronic fundamentals along with hands-on activities where students must apply these fundamentals to fabricate working circuits.   These fabrication missions are organized before the programming missions where students learn to code using Arduino boards. 
Fabrication Projects Include: 
-Mission: Dynamic DC Motors
-Mission: Awesome Alarm Circuit
-Mission: Tremendous Tracking Robot
-Mission: Outstanding Obstacle Avoidance Robot
Programming Projects include: 
-Mission: Lucent LED Circuit
-Mission: Amazing Arduino Button
-Mission: Premier Potentiometer
-Mission: Perfect Photoresistor
-Mission: Super 7 Segment LED Displays
-Mission: Magical Melody
-Mission: Superior Smart Home
